Canon iP1800. I got the printer free from one of those rebate things. It worked well for a while until I updated my computer and then it took a while to get it to work. I use Linux. It worked beautifully until the ink ran out last week. I think they gave me a little container of ink for the promotion. I don't know how much new ink costs but I'm sure it is expensive. I think it can print pictures pretty well but uses up a lot of the ink so I didn't do that very often. I hope I can find more ink soon. I really like the look of the printer it is slick black and smaller than other printers. The only drawback I have is that it doesn't have it's own tray to catch the paper so the paper gets bent or gets spit out onto the floor. Probably if I had a bigger area for it it would just be on the table. It shows finger prints and dust very well but the smoothness makes it fun to clean. So it isn't the top of the line but it will do.
